Preview of an international week, 12-20 February 2005, organised by the European Commission in collaboration with the European Space Agency (ESA) bringing together world leaders, policymakers, European astronauts and experts. Earth & Space Week encompassed three major events: The Third Earth Observation Summit; plus a major conference on international cooperation in Space and a large free Exhibition on Earth and Space aimed at increasing public awareness. European Commission Vice-President Verheugen, responsible for the European Space Programme and European Commissioner Potocnik, responsible for Science and Research participated in the events which were meant to shape future Earth observation capabilities and applications and increase cooperation in Space, especially vis-à-vis the developing world. |
